Data dictionary: Oil and Gas Methane Partnership 2.0 company fact sheets
Easily interpret Oil and Gas Methane Partnership 2.0 (OGMP 2.0) company fact sheet data.
IMEO built the Eye on Methane data platform to drive climate action. We invite you to use this data to identify and mitigate methane emissions.
The following table outlines the structure of the CSV file and the properties of features in available for download on the IMEO Methane data platform. The table specifies the data of Oil and Gas Methane Partnership 2.0 (OGMP 2.0) company fact sheets. This information is intended to help users interpret the data set and facilitate its proper usage.

| Column name | Definition | Type | Example |
|---|---|---|---|
| Company | Name of the company. | String | Speedol Star |
| Level 1 | Share of emissions reported in level 1. | Numeric | 0.1 |
| Level 2 | Share of emissions reported in level 2. | Numeric | 0.1 |
| Level 3 | Share of emissions reported in level 3. | Numeric | 0.1 |
| Level 4 | Share of emissions reported in level 4. | Numeric | 0.6 |
| Level 5 | Share of emissions reported in level 5. | Numeric | 0.2 |
| kt | Total emissions reported, expressed in kilotons (kt). | Numeric | 70.7 |
| Operated | Indicates whether summarized reporting data refers to operated or non-operated assets of reporter. | String | Operated |
| Gold Standard | Classification of companies according to the OGMP 2.0 reporting framework, indicating the level of reporting ambition and data quality. | String | Pathway |
| Year | Reporting year. | Numeric | 2024 |
| Subsector | Industry subsector classification or category. | String | Upstream |
